The Excelsior at 303 East 57th Street Building Details
303 East 57th Street, known as The Excelsior, is a distinguished residential cooperative located in the heart of Manhattan's prestigious Sutton Place neighborhood. Completed in 1967, this iconic building represents the height of mid-20th century luxury living and has maintained its reputation as a premier address in New York City for decades. Designed by the renowned architectural firm of Philip Birnbaum, The Excelsior stands out with its impressive scale and elegant design, offering residents a blend of comfort, sophistication, and convenience.
Rising 48 stories, The Excelsior houses 371 spacious units, ranging from studios to expansive five-bedroom apartments. The building's exterior features a classic brick and glass facade, with large windows that provide breathtaking views of the Manhattan skyline, the East River, and Central Park. The interiors are designed to maximize space and light, featuring generous layouts, high ceilings, and luxurious finishes. Many apartments have been meticulously updated to include modern kitchens with top-of-the-line appliances, marble bathrooms, and custom-built closets, blending contemporary amenities with timeless elegance.
Residents of 303 East 57th Street enjoy a comprehensive suite of amenities designed to enhance their quality of life. The building features a 24-hour doorman and concierge service, ensuring security and convenience at all times. A state-of-the-art fitness center, complete with a swimming pool, sauna, and steam rooms, allows residents to maintain their wellness routines without leaving home. The beautifully landscaped rooftop terrace offers a serene escape with panoramic city views, perfect for relaxation and social gatherings. Additional amenities include a residents' lounge, a children's playroom, on-site parking garage, valet service, and a bike storage room. The cooperative is also pet-friendly, making it an ideal choice for pet owners.
